📌  相关文章
📜  2021 年助理软件工程师的 Gainsight 面试经验(1)

📅  最后修改于: 2023-12-03 15:29:10.639000             🧑  作者: Mango

2021 年助理软件工程师的 Gainsight 面试经验

前言

Gainsight 是一家为企业提供客户成功管理(SaaS)解决方案的公司。作为一名助理软件工程师,我有幸接受了他们的面试邀请,并有一些经验和大家分享。

面试流程

Gainsight 的面试流程分为四个阶段:

  1. 初步筛选
  2. 技术面试
  3. 编程挑战
  4. 终面
初步筛选

初步筛选轮是通过邮件或电话进行的。在这个阶段,他们会问一些基本的问题,例如工作经历,项目经验等。同时,他们会提供一些关于公司的信息,希望你能了解并做一些准备。如果你能通过这个阶段,你将会进入下一轮——技术面试。

技术面试

技术面试是在 zoom 上进行的。在这个阶段,他们会问一些关于技术的问题,例如数据结构,算法,数据库等。这个阶段还包含了一些关于项目经验的问题。此外,他们会问一些关于个人素质和口语的问题,因为 Gainsight 是一家国际化的公司。如果你能通过这个阶段,你将进入下一轮——编程挑战。

编程挑战

编程挑战是一个在线的编程测试,并由 Hackerrank 系统进行监控。这个阶段考查的是你的编码和问题解决的能力。你将需要在几个小时内完成一系列编程问题,并提交你的代码。如果你通过了编程挑战,你将进入下一轮——终面。

终面

终面是和公司高层管理者的面试。这个阶段是关于文化匹配和人员素质的问题。如果你能成功地通过这一轮,你将成为 Gainsight 的一部分。

经验分享

以下是我在 Gainsight 面试中的经验:

提前了解公司

提前了解公司的信息。公司网站上会有一些信息,如公司文化,使命和愿景。你需要了解他们的公司文化并尽可能地准备一些问题,让面试官知道你对他们的公司很感兴趣。此外,请了解公司的产品或服务,以便在面试问答环节中说出你对 Gainsight 的观点。

演练面试问题

提前了解一些可能会被问的问题并开始思考如何回答。你可以和别人一起演练,准备你的答案和语气。

提交干净,易于阅读的代码

编程挑战中最重要的部分之一是提交干净,易于阅读的代码。当你提交代码时,请确保它易于理解,代码风格一致,并加上足够的注释来解释你的思路。

做好演讲准备

Gainsight 是一家国际化的公司,因此英语是必须的。在面试之前,请准备一些句式和单词,以便在必要时直接使用。请注意语气和措辞。

保持自信

最后,请保持自信,自信是成功的关键。

结论

以上是我在 Gainsight 面试中的经验分享。我希望我的建议能对你在你的下一次面试中有所帮助。我祝你好运!